Analysis

The most recent figure for raw milk of buffalo — emissions (co2eq) in Low Income Food Deficit Countries (LIFDCs) is 1,605 kt, measured in 2023.

That represents a change of down 48.8% on the previous year and down 37.8% over ten years.

Over the whole period, raw milk of buffalo — emissions (co2eq) in Low Income Food Deficit Countries (LIFDCs) peaked at 3,135 kt in 2022 and was at its lowest, 375.42 kt, in 1961.

The series is highly variable year to year, so single readings are best treated with caution.

The FAOSTAT domain on Emissions intensities contains analytical data on the intensity of greenhouse gas (GHG) emissions by agricultural commodity. This indicator is defined as greenhouse gas emissions per kg of product. Data are available for a set of agricultural commodities (e.g. rice and other cereals, meat, milk, eggs), by country, with global coverage.
